Apple’s one-day Black Friday event is now live in the U.S., Canada, the U.K., and other markets around the world. Just as expected, there are no discounts to take advantage of, but Apple is giving away free gift cards with eligible orders.

We got an early glimpse at Apple’s Black Friday promotion when it went live in Australia and New Zealand, but we weren’t certain the same event would be held in the U.S. and other countries. Now we are — and we pretty disappointed.

[contextly_auto_sidebar] In years gone by, Apple used to offer decent discounts on its goods for Black Friday. But these days, it’s all about free gift cards with certain products — not including iPhone 7, Apple Watch Series 2, or the new MacBook Pro.

Here are the cards on offer in the U.S. and what you need to buy to get them:

  • Apple TV — $25
  • Apple Watch Series 1 — $25
  • iPhone SE — $25
  • iPhone 6s and iPhone 6s Plus — $50
  • iPad Air 2 and iPad mini 4 — $50
  • iPad Pro — $100
  • iMac, Mac Pro, MacBook, MacBook Pro (excluding late-2016 models), MacBook Air — $150

Apple’s event is for one day only, so if you’re interesting in its deals, you’ll need to order before 11:59 p.m. local time. The promotion is available online and in Apple retail stores.
